DIY Option: How to Custom Paint Your NMDs
Feeling crafty? You can try painting your own using the following steps:
- Prepare the Shoes: Clean your NMDs to remove any dirt, oil, or finish that might prevent paint from sticking.
- Sketch Your Design: Use a pencil or masking tape to outline areas for painting.
- Choose the Right Paint: Acrylic shoe paint or paint markers are best for fabric/synthetic materials.
- Apply Paint: Use thin, even layers and let each dry before applying another.
- Detailing and Finish: Add fine details and let the paint fully cure.
- Seal the Art: Finish with a shoe-safe clear sealant to protect your artwork.
- Dry and Wear: Ensure proper drying time before wearing your masterpieces.

Cost Considerations and Shipping Tips
The price of custom NMD sneakers varies widely based on method:
- Official Adidas Personalisation: Usually costs £10–£30 extra on top of standard retail price.
- Professional Artists: Prices for hand-painted customs often range from £100–£300 (or more) depending on design complexity.
- DIY: Only paint and basic materials are needed—usually under £40 if you already own the sneakers.
- Accessories: Most add-ons are under £20, with designer laces or patches costing more.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How durable are custom painted NMD shoes?
Custom painted NMD shoes can be quite durable if proper paints and sealants are used. However, heavy use and frequent washes can wear the artwork over time. To maximize longevity, avoid soaking the shoes and use gentle cleaning products.
2. Can I return or exchange my customised NMD shoes?
Most personalised NMD shoes, especially those with custom art or names, are non-refundable. Always check return policies before ordering and ensure you’re happy with sizes and designs.
3. What materials are best for painting adidas NMD shoes?
Use acrylic leather/fabric paints or markers specifically made for sneakers. These are flexible and won’t crack easily. Avoid generic craft paints, which may not bond well to the shoe materials.
4. How long does it take to get custom NMD shoes from an artist or service?
Turnaround times vary but typically range from 2–6 weeks, depending on the artist’s schedule, shipping times, and design complexity. Always confirm timing upfront, especially if you need them for a special occasion.
5. Is it cheaper to customise NMDs myself or use a professional?
DIY customisation is generally less expensive, since you’re only paying for materials. Professional services cost more due to expertise and time, but offer higher quality and more intricate designs. Consider your budget and desired final look before choosing.
